Market Overview

Microbial enzymes are biocatalysts derived from microorganisms like bacteria, fungi, and yeast. They play a crucial role in biochemical reactions, helping industries achieve more efficient and sustainable processes. Key Drivers

  1. Increasing Demand in the Food and Beverage Industry: The food and beverage sector is the largest consumer of microbial enzymes. These enzymes are used in various applications, including baking, brewing, dairy production, and meat processing. They enhance product quality, improve yield, and contribute to cost savings. The growing trend of clean-label and natural ingredients is further propelling the demand for microbial enzymes in this industry.

  2. Rising Pharmaceutical Applications: In the pharmaceutical industry, microbial enzymes are used in the synthesis of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s), biocatalysis, and drug formulation. Their specificity and efficiency make them indispensable in producing high-quality pharmaceuticals.

  3. Biofuels and Bioenergy: The shift towards sustainable energy sources has boosted the use of microbial enzymes in biofuel production. Enzymes like cellulases and amylases are critical in breaking down biomass into fermentable sugars, which are then converted into biofuels. This application not only supports environmental sustainability but also offers economic benefits.

  4. Animal Feed Industry: Enzymes like phytases and proteases are used in animal feed to enhance nutrient absorption and digestion in livestock. This leads to better growth rates and feed efficiency, driving demand in the animal feed sector.

Market Challenges

Despite the promising growth, the microbial enzyme market faces several challenges:

  1. High Production Costs: The production of microbial enzymes involves significant investment in R&D, fermentation technology, and purification processes. These costs can be a barrier for new entrants and smaller companies.

  2. Regulatory Hurdles: Stringent regulatory requirements for enzyme approval and use, especially in the food and pharmaceutical industries, can delay product launches and increase compliance costs.

  3. Competition from Synthetic Enzymes: Advances in synthetic biology have led to the development of synthetic enzymes, which can sometimes offer better performance and stability than natural microbial enzymes. This poses a competitive threat to the microbial enzyme market.

Future Prospects

The future of the microbial enzyme market looks promising, with several trends shaping its trajectory:

  1. Technological Advancements: Ongoing research and development in enzyme engineering and biotechnology are expected to yield more efficient and specific microbial enzymes. Techniques like protein engineering and directed evolution are likely to enhance enzyme performance, broadening their application scope.

  2. Sustainability Focus: The emphasis on sustainable and eco-friendly processes will continue to drive the adoption of microbial enzymes. Their ability to reduce energy consumption and waste generation aligns with global sustainability goals.

  3. Expanding Applications: Emerging applications in new industries, such as textiles, paper and pulp, and wastewater treatment, present lucrative opportunities for market expansion. Enzymes that can operate under extreme conditions, such as high temperatures and pH levels, are particularly promising for industrial applications.
